Sabr and Shukr

8 Dec

Everything that happens to us in life is a test.

If something good happens to us, it is the test of shukr, that is, does the Believer expresses thankfulness to his or her Lord?

If something bad happens to us, it is the test of sabr, that is, does the Believer express patience and perseverance for his or her Lord?

Maulana Zulfiqar Ahmad always says : Sabr kar neh wala jannati, aur shukr kar neh wala bee jannati

[The one who observes patience is among the people of Paradise, and the one who observes thankfulness is also among the people of Paradise]

But we are neither Prophets, nor the Sahaba nor the Awliya. We are weak human beings so we should make dua that we are not inflicted with the test of sabr, but rather with that of shukr.
